Why Is the Material Selection Crucial for Oven Roaster Performance?
Material selection is crucial for oven roaster performance because it directly influences heat distribution, durability, and ease of cleaning. The right materials enhance cooking efficiency and food quality.
The American Society for Testing and Materials (ASTM) provides guidelines on materials suitable for cookware. They emphasize that selected materials must tolerate high temperatures while offering stability and resistance to corrosion.
Several reasons explain the significance of material selection. First, different materials conduct heat at varying rates. For example, metals like aluminum and copper heat quickly, while stainless steel heats more slowly. Second, the thermal durability of a material determines how well it withstands repeated heating and cooling cycles without warping. Third, food safety is essential; some materials may leach harmful substances into food when exposed to high temperatures.
Thermal conductivity is a key technical term. This term refers to a material’s ability to transfer heat. High thermal conductivity materials can heat food evenly, reducing the chances of hot spots and ensuring thorough cooking. Conversely, low conductivity materials can lead to inconsistent cooking results.
The mechanisms involved in effective cooking with oven roasters include heat absorption and retention. Properly selected materials absorb heat quickly, reaching cooking temperatures faster. Good heat retention capabilities allow the roaster to maintain temperature, which is essential for roasting meat to achieve desired doneness.
Certain conditions also impact oven roaster performance. For instance, cooking acidic or very sugary foods can react with certain metals, affecting flavor and potentially damaging the cooking surface. Additionally, improper cleaning methods or exposing the roaster to sudden temperature changes can lead to material degradation. Using an aluminum roaster for roasting vegetables might work well, while using it for acidic foods like tomatoes could result in poor performance or damage.

How Should You Care for and Maintain Your Oven Roaster Pan for Longevity?
To care for and maintain your oven roaster pan for longevity, follow effective cleaning, storage, and usage practices. Proper maintenance can extend the lifespan of your pan, often beyond ten years, depending on the material and care given.
Cleaning is essential. After each use, avoid abrasive materials to prevent scratches, especially on non-stick surfaces. A soft sponge and mild dish soap work best. For tough stains, soaking the pan in warm, soapy water for 30 minutes before scrubbing can be effective. If using stainless steel, consider a gentle stainless-steel cleaner for shine without damage.
Proper storage is also important. Store your roaster pan in a dry area to prevent rust, especially if it’s made from cast iron or aluminum. Nesting pans with a paper towel in between can prevent scratching. Allow your pan to cool before cleaning to avoid warping due to sudden temperature changes.
Usage practices impact durability. Always preheat the oven before inserting the pan to ensure even cooking. Avoid using high heat settings that can damage non-stick coatings or warp metal pans. If using aluminum, be cautious with acidic foods that may react with the material and alter the pan’s surface.
External factors like frequency of use, type of food prepared, and cleaning habits can influence the pan’s longevity. For example, heavy use, such as a weekly holiday roast, may wear down a pan quicker than occasional use. Additionally, environmental factors like humidity and proximity to moisture can promote rusting in metal pans.
Maintaining an oven roaster pan requires effective cleaning techniques, thoughtful storage methods, and mindful usage practices to extend its lifespan.
